- Sharmeen Obaid-Chinoy was born on November 12, 1978 in Karachi, Sindh, Pakistan. She is a producer and director, known for Saving Face (2012), A Journey of a Thousand Miles: Peacekeepers (2015) and A Girl in the River: The Price of Forgiveness (2015). She is married to Fahd Kamal Chinoy. They have two children.

- She's the first Pakistani to win an Academy Award.
- Attended high school in Karachi, Pakistan with Kumail Nanjiani.
